No le eches la culpa al usuario
28 enero 2013 | , | 1 comentario

En los proyectos de software a veces se tiende a dividir demasiado las responsabilidades y eso hace que, en lugar de trabajar como un equipo, se intenten echar balones fuera. Es frecuente que los que desarrollamos no queramos saber nada de los tester ni mucho menos comprender lo que requieren las tareas de soporte. Pero...

Seguir leyendo

Sobrevivir sin un depurador
19 noviembre 2012 | ,

Después de leer un post de Pedro Hurtado sobre las dificultades para depurar aplicaciones en node.js, he estado pensando hasta qué punto es necesario un buen depurador para desarrollar aplicaciones complejas (doy por hecho que para escribir un «Hola Mundo» te puedes apañar sin nada). Está claro que el depurador es una herramienta básica en...

Seguir leyendo

La última línea de soporte es el programador
5 noviembre 2012 |

A muchos de nosotros lo que más nos gusta es escribir código, incluso a veces escribir código nos gusta demasiado. Sin embargo, el código en si mismo no sirve para nada, lo que importa es resolver un problema y ese problema no queda resuelto hasta que la aplicación pasa a estar en producción. Podemos pensar...

Seguir leyendo

Razones para cuidar la calidad: tú
8 agosto 2012 | | 9 comentarios

Entre el abaratamiento de costes propiciado por la globalización y la situación económica actual, parece que el precio es lo único que importa hoy en día. Se buscan productos que hagan (o aparenten hacer) cuantas más cosas mejor, por el menor precio posible. Conseguir más por menos es un objetivo completamente razonable, pero todo tiene...

Seguir leyendo